Saint John's Vision of Christ and the Seven Candlesticks
Summary
The figure of a bearded man is at the centre of the image. A sword is issuing from this man's mouth and there is a ring of stars around his head. To the bottom left is the kneeling figure of a young man with curly hair. These figures are surrounded by seven ornate candlesticks.
Display Label
The Vision of Saint John and the Seven Candlesticks 1498 Albrecht Durer 1471-1528 Woodcut Durer exploited the full potential of the woodcut in designs such as this, for his Apocalypse of 1498. He eliminated the separation of outline and shading, that had been typical in traditional woodcut design, to create sophisticated and dynamic images. Printing a woodcut is relatively quick and simple, making such a large design commercially viable. Thomas Balston Bequest 1968.93
